[0032] The following is an example of the fertilization method 12 days after the planting of lettuce planted at 32.202 north latitude and 119.434 east longitude in Zhenjiang area to illustrate the implementation process.

[0033] Step 1: Establish a standard sample area

[0034] A batch of lettuce with sufficient nutrient supply was cultivated using the Japanese Yamazaki lettuce formula as a standard plant sample area. It was planted on May 1, 2012. 40 lettuces were randomly selected in the standard plant sample area as standard plant samples, and 40 standard plant samples were tested every day. The stalk diameter of the stalk diameter is counted, the maximum 5% data points and the minimum 5% data points are removed, and the arithmetic mean value of the remaining part of the data is taken as the stalk diameter of the crop in the standard plant sample area;

[0035] Step 2: Record the diameter of the lettuce stem and the amount of fertilizer applied on the day

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for carrying out fertilizer application at a vegetative growth phase in accordance with the diameters of crop stalks. The method comprises the following steps: firstly, establishing a fertilizer application amount standard table according to the growth day number, the diameters of the stalks and fertilizer application amounts after crops in a standard plant sample region at the vegetative growth phase are planted and then measuring the diameters of the crop stalks at the vegetative growth phase in a region to be subjected to the fertilizer application; and calculating the diameters and the fertilizer application amounts of the crops with the same growth day number, which are planted in the fertilizer application amount standard table of the standard plant sample region, according to a certain rule, so as to obtain the intraday fertilizer application amount of the crops. The method disclosed by the invention can be used for a modern agriculture precision irrigation and fertilizer application field and is good for controlling the growth speed of the crop stalks, improving the utilization rate of fertilizers, reducing agricultural non-point source pollution and the dependency on a user knowledge level of crop fertilizer application management and reliving the labor intensity; the method can be used for guiding the long-period fertilizer application of greenhouse cultivated crops including asparagus lettuces which take the stalks as harvested products at the vegetative growth phase.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of precise irrigation and fertilization in modern agriculture, in particular to a method for fertilizing during the vegetative growth period according to the diameter of crop stalks. Background technique [0002] The early stage of crop growth is dominated by vegetative growth, and the growth of plants in this period is dominated by roots, stems, and leaves. Because the organic matter needed for reproductive growth is mainly provided by vegetative growth, the growth of vegetative organs is poor, the reproductive organs will not be well developed, and the output is not high. However, if the vegetative growth is too vigorous, most of the organic matter will be consumed by the vegetative growth, and the reproductive growth will not get enough organic nutrients.
